Start with the stainless steel form
Stainless steel covers multiple alloys with different nickel, chromium and molybdenum content. 304 and 316 can look alike, while fabrication, corrosion, coatings, iron attachments and mixed assemblies can complicate identification.

How stainless steel is described
Use the closest description you can support, then show the material clearly. Final identification is based on the actual parcel.
- 304 stainless steel
- Common sheet, tube, fittings and fabricated items. Markings, certificates or analyser verification may be needed when the grade affects the quote.
- 316 stainless steel
- Often used in marine, chemical and process environments. Do not rely on appearance alone; send markings, application details or test evidence where available.
- Stainless turnings and offcuts
- Keep known alloy groups separate and identify cutting fluids, moisture, scale and other contamination. Mixed swarf may need load-specific assessment.
- Mixed stainless assemblies
- Equipment with carbon-steel frames, motors, insulation, rubber, glass or other components is assessed from the complete construction and preparation required.

What can change the assessment
A material name is only the start. Composition, preparation, quantity and handling details make the quote useful.
- Verified alloy
- 304, 316 and other stainless grades have different composition. Markings or analyser verification can matter to the commercial basis.
- Iron and mixed attachments
- Carbon-steel frames, fasteners, motors, insulation and non-metal components reduce the recoverable stainless proportion.
- Condition and contamination
- Oil, cutting fluid, moisture, coatings, heavy scale and process residue need to be identified before movement.
- Separation and measured weight
- Keep known alloys apart and confirm any weight-based terms from the measured net material weight.

Can a magnet distinguish 304 from 316 stainless steel?
Not reliably. Cold working and fabrication can affect magnetic response, and both grades may require markings, documentation or analyser verification when identification matters.
Why should 304 and 316 stainless be separated?
Their alloy composition differs. Keeping verified grades separate avoids turning identifiable material into an uncertain mixed parcel.
Can stainless equipment with a steel frame be included?
Include it in the enquiry and show the complete construction. Attached carbon steel, motors, insulation and other material can affect preparation, handling and assessment.
